Usage

  • Select sites and clusters for experiments, using information on the Grid5000 network
  • Access is provided via access nodes: access.SITE.grid5000.fr. As soon as you are on one of the sites, you can directly ssh frontend node of any other site: frontend.SITE2.
  • There is no access to Internet from computing nodes (external IPs should be registered on proxy), therefore, download/update your stuff at the access nodes. Several revision control clients are available.
  • Each site has a separate NFS, therefore, to run an application on several sites at once, you need to copy it scp, sftp, rsync between access or frontend nodes.
  • Jobs are run from the frondend nodes, using a PBS]-like system OAR. Basic commands:
    • oarstat - queue status
    • oarsub - job submission
    • oardel - job removal

Interactive job on deployed images:

$ oarsub -I -t deploy -l [/cluster=N/]nodes=N,walltime=HH[:MM[:SS]] [-p 'PROPERTY="VALUE"']

Batch job on installed images:

$ oarsub BATCH_FILE -t allow_classic_ssh -l [/cluster=N/]nodes=N,walltime=HH[:MM[:SS]] [-p 'PROPERTY="VALUE"']
  • The image to deploy can be created with help of a Systemimager-like system Kadeploy. A Linux distribution lenny-x64-nfs-2.1 with mc, subversion, autotools, doxygen, MPICH2, GSL, Boost, R, gnuplot, graphviz, X11, evince is available at Orsay /home/nancy/alastovetsky/grid5000.
